Plusnet does not throttle internet connections unless your account is in failed billing.

Which speed tester are you using and which browser?

Over wifi or over ethernet with wifi turned off?

Can you be sure that no one else and no other process is using the internet connection when you run these tests?

What time of day are you noticing this - never mind speed tests are you actually seeing any operational difficulties?

 

The cause of this could be any one of...

  • PC busy doing something else
  • Other applications / computer devices in your home using the internet at the same time
  • WiFi congestion
  • Variable data transmission error rates on the line cause by interference which is not quite bad enough to break the connection
  • Congestion from the exchange to the internet
  • The speed test server being overly busy
